The Role

As a Heating Engineer, you will service, maintain, repair and install domestic gas appliances and heating systems across NCHA-managed properties.

You'll play a key role in ensuring our customers receive a safe, compliant and high-quality service.

Your responsibilities will include

  • Servicing, maintaining and repairing domestic gas heating systems and appliances.
  • Diagnosing faults and carrying out repairs to heating and hot water systems.
  • Working on renewable heating technologies, including solar thermal, air source and ground source systems.
  • Completing installations and minor alterations to heating systems and gas pipework.
  • Maintaining accurate records and completing all required documentation.
  • Working collaboratively with colleagues, contractors and other trades to deliver excellent customer service.
  • Participating in the out-of-hours emergency call-out rota.
  • Ensuring all work is carried out safely and in line with relevant legislation and compliance requirements.

About You

We're looking for a skilled and customer-focused engineer with extensive experience working on domestic gas appliances and central heating systems.

The ideal candidate will have

  • NVQ qualification (or equivalent) in a relevant discipline.
  • Current ACS accreditation including CCN1, CKR1, HTR1, CENWAT1, MET1, CODC1 and TPCP1A.
  • G3 Unvented Hot Water Systems qualification.
  • WRAS Water Regulations Certificate.
  • Part L Energy Efficiency Practitioner qualification.
  • Experience of servicing, fault-finding, repairing and installing domestic heating systems.
  • Strong diagnostic skills across gas appliances, wet heating systems and unvented cylinders.
  • Excellent customer service and communication skills.
  • Good understanding of current health and safety requirements.
  • Ability to use electronic systems and digital recording equipment.
  • A full valid driving licence.
